When should I book my B&B in Redcliffe?
When you’re planning your escape to Redcliffe, be sure to take into account the year-round temperatures. The hottest months are usually January and February with an average temp of 75°F, while the coldest months are July and August with an average of 62°F. Average annual precipitation for Redcliffe is 44 inches.
What is there to do in Redcliffe?
Travelers enjoy Redcliffe for its array of dining options and major shopping area. When you want to spend some time in the great outdoors, Sutton’s Beach and Redcliffe Botanic Gardens are some notable spots. You might put Redcliffe Showgrounds and Redcliffe Jetty Markets on your list if you want to see more of the area.
How can I get to and around Redcliffe?
Planning your excursions in and around Redcliffe is easier with these transportation options. Fly into Brisbane Airport (BNE), which is located 11.1 mi (17.8 km) from the city center. If you’d like to explore around the area, you may want to rent a car for your trip.
